BY APPLICATION
Refrigerator : One of the biggest donors among domestic apparatuses. These contain refrigerants and cover materials that require cautious transfer.
TV Set : More seasoned CRT TVs and more up to date flat-screen models both contain materials like leaded glass and uncommon metals, making them critical for reusing.
Air Conditioner : Incorporates units with compressors and refrigerants. Appropriate taking care of is vital due to the nearness of gasses that can hurt the environment.
Washing Machine : Metal-rich and solid, washing machines are reused for parts such as engines, wiring, and steel bodies.

KEY INDUSTRY DEVELOPMENT
A eminent later improvement within the e-waste reusing industry happened in April 2025, when the Indian government presented a modern e-waste approach commanding a least cost that makers must pay to recyclers for the ecologically sound transfer of electronic machines like discuss conditioners and TVs. This arrangement points to formalize the overwhelmingly casual e-waste division, where unregulated hones posture wellbeing and natural dangers. Whereas recyclers welcome the money related boost, producers contend that the unused rates have tripled their compliance costs, driving to a few claims challenging the measure's defendability and affect on commerce .
